About

Jason Holt is a 33-year-old football player who plays as a defensive midfielder for St. Johnstone, born on 19 Şubat 1993, who is left-footed. In the 2025/2026 Championship season, Jason Holt has recorded 1 goal, 2 assists, 2.281 minutes, 7 yellow cards.

Jason Holt scores highly on Minutes, Started, and Matches compared to defensive midfielders in the Championship.

Jason Holt's career has also included time at Livingston, Rangers, St. Johnstone, Fleetwood Town, Hearts, Sheffield United, and Raith Rovers.

On the international stage, Jason Holt has represented Scotland U21 and Scotland U19.

Throughout their career, Jason Holt has won 3 titles: Challenge Cup (2015/2016) and Championship (2015/2016) with Rangers and FA Cup (2011/2012) with Hearts.
